"Airchange machine was off, although we asked to switch on it.
Poor curtains, no cover for light.
Bad quality pillows like in each and every hotel.
No shower curtain at all in the bathroom.
Quite minimal breakfast. I.e. Only one type of bread.
Everything running to end all the time, we need to ask all the time something more.
Good location, easy to go by bike everywhere.
Budget price.
Good isolation against noise. No voice heard from other rooms or outside of the room."
"The apartment was lovely. Perfect for a family of 4. The hotel information could be updated to provide clearer information about additional costs, like linens, transport from rail/airports, which train station is actually closest. A folder including I for on the area would be nice, too, for first time visitors to the area.
Still, Markku provided information quickly when we emailed. "

The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-6°C. Average annual precipitation for Siilinjarvi is 763 mm.
